"MiniApache is a cut-down version of the open-source Apache web server
software for Windows NT and above.

The fileset has been brought down to the bare minimum required for decent
functionality and subsequently the file size has too. The config files are
simple to understand and edit for yourself.

MiniApache is perfect for hosting your personal web server, or for that
matter any kind of web server. To make it more interesting, there is also
a version of MiniApache with PHP - the top server-side scripting
language used on web servers today."

MiniApache

This is the original minimalist version which is perfect for serving up
static pages anywhere on the WWW.

MiniApache_PHP

This version includes the PHP scripting language so that you can create
and use interesting dynamic web pages, e.g. hit counters, message boards
etc.
